'Unstoppable' is heading to theatres on June 9. The comedy entertainer is directed by Diamond Ratnababu. The film is headlined by VJ Sunny and Saptagiri. In this interview, Sunny of Bigg Boss Telugu fame talks about the film's strengths at length. "I am up for character/supporting roles in movies. I am not fancying my chances to be a hero," Sunny says in this heartfelt interview.

I come from a journalism background. I am the first journalist-turned-hero in India. I have gone through enough struggles. I am used to facing the camera. I have always enjoyed being in front of the camera. It's the camera that energizes me to the core!

After my Bigg Boss victory, I received a number of offers from small producers. The stories were rich in commercialism. Some of them were massy. Some stories had me in the role of a rebellious student. They didn't interest me at all. I instead looked for enjoyable, fun-filled, or thrilling stories. I also wanted to do a horror-comedy. 'Unstoppable' came as the answer, as it is a full-on comedy entertainer.

I got to work with some of the most senior artists. They were very comfortable to work with. They were respectful towards one and all. The male lead and the comedy artist need to share a strong rapport. I have become good friends with '30 Years Industry' Prudhviraj garu. He was always supportive. Posani Krishna Murali garu and I don't share screen space in the film. I got to interact with him, though.

I come from a theatre background. It was relatively easy to work with seniors, thanks to the experience. I and Saptagiri worked in a competitive spirit. I matched his acting style and vice-versa. He plays my buddy throughout the film. Chiccha and Maccha are our names in the movie. We get entrapped and how we extricate ourselves from it is what the film is about. It's fun to watch the film. Suspense is maintained till the end. It is believed that comedy entertainers don't need a strong storyline. 'Unstoppable' is different. The story is about the importance of money in our lives. The humour will surely satisfy the audience. Each comedy artist in the film comes with a unique style. Prudhviraj garu's character triggers something at the start. The rest of us take the story forward from there. Every ten minutes, there is a new comedy artist flipping into the story. One thing I can assure you. 'Unstoppable' doesn't bore you anywhere.

I latched on to 'Unstoppable' only because of the story. I had listened to 30 unsatisfactory stories before. Diamond Ratnababu might have scored a flop in the form of 'Son Of India'. But that doesn't mean his journey must come to an end. He continues to live his dream.

After Bigg Boss Telugu, I have been making calibrated moves. I did the web series 'ATM' (streaming on ZEE5) under Dil Raju Productions. Bigg Boss doesn't ensure permanent fame. You have to keep building your career wisely. I have consciously stayed away from stories that wanted me to behave like a star hero. I know people won't find such stories believable for me. I want to assume the commoner's personality in movies.

After 'ATM', Harish Shankar, who has worked with Power Star Pawan Kalyan himself, complimented me by saying that I did a great job. Such compliments matter to me. I am confident that I can play challenging roles as an artist. I don't have any dreams to become a hero.

I am doing a comedy and a suspense thriller currently. They are my upcoming releases.

I am not a social media person. These days, I am active, though. I am receiving positive feedback from my followers. I am active on SM only to read their feedback. After my Bigg Boss stint, my follower count rose to six lakh. I later became inactive. So much so, Instagram reminded me that I was not active!
